Course Scheduling is a routine activity at a college and it is a very important activity for the implementation of condusive academic activities. Problems that often occur in course scheduling are the length of the schedule making process and the clashes due to the many rules that must be considered. This problem happened in Indonesian Computer University at accounting major because the lecture scheduling process was still done conventionally. Given the importance of this scheduling process, optimization steps are needed so that the scheduling process will be faster and the schedule clashes can be minimized. Based on the problems, this research purpose is to optimize course scheduling application using genetic algorithm. The system approach method used in the development of course scheduling applications is object-oriented approach, with system development methods namely prototype models. to build the application we use the Java SE programming language with MySQL database. The conclusion of this study is that the implementation of genetic algorithms to course scheduling applications is able to achieve 0 (zero) clash which means very optimal, and view by time the result is very fast with an average of 1.003 seconds from 10 times the schedule creation attempt. AbstrakPenjadwalan kuliah merupakan kegiatan rutin pada sebuah perguruan tinggi dan merupakan kegiatan yang sangat penting untuk terselenggaranya kegiatan akademik yang baik. Permasalahan yang sering terjadi dalam penjadwalan kuliah adalah lamanya proses pembuatan jadwal dan adanya bentrok jadwal karena banyaknya aturan-aturan yang harus diperhatikan. Hal tersebut terjadi pada program studi akuntansi Universitas Komputer Indonesia karena proses penjadwalan kuliah masih dilakukan secara konvensional. Mengingat pentingnya proses penjadwalan ini, maka perlu dilakukan langkah optimasi sehingga proses penjadwalan lebih cepat dan bentrok jadwal dapat diminimalisir. Berdasarkan permasalahan tersebut, penelitian ini bermaksud untuk melakukan optimasi aplikasi penjadwalan kuliah dengan menggunakan algoritma genetik. Metode pendekatan sistem yang digunakan pada pengembangan aplikasi penjadwalan kuliah yaitu pendekatan berorientasi objek, dengan metode pengembangan sistem yaitu model prototipe. Dalam membangun aplikasi penjadwalan kuliah ini menggunakan bahasa pemrograman Java SE dengan database MySQL. Kesimpulan penelitian ini yaitu penerapan algoritma genetika pada aplikasi penjadwalan kuliah mampu mencapai bentrok 0 (nol) yang berarti sangat optimal, dan dilihat dari waktu sangat cepat dengan rata-rata 1,003 detik dari 10 kali percobaan pembuatan jadwal.
Tanaman Palawija merupakan tanaman pertanian yang ditanam pada lahan kering. Biasanya palawija berupa tanaman kacang – kacangan, serealia selain padi (jagung) dan umbi – umbian semusim (ketela pohon dan ubi jalar). Jenis tanah untuk menanam Palawija adalah tanah kering atau yang biasa disebut Latosol. Di dalam tanah Latosol terkandung pH 4,5 – 6,5. Dewasa ini telah berkembang media informasi berbasis Web dengan internet sebagai media. Tapi dalam studi kasus ini sistem pakar sangatlah tepat untuk media konsultasi, karena mampu merekomendasikan suatu rangkaian tindakan. Pada makalah ini diusulkan sebuah Sistem pakar menggunakan metode k-means clustering sebagai pendukung keputusan yang lebih baik dan lebih cepat. Dari keputusan hasil konsultasi yang didapat, akan muncul solusi pemilihan jenis tanah yang dapat digunakan untuk membudidaya-kan tanaman Palawija.
The study program of information systems is one of the largest studies programs at Indonesian Computer University (UNIKOM). In the process of scheduling lectures in the study program of information systems, it has already information systems of used desktop-based lecture scheduling. Lecture schedules that have been created are then informed through various media such as trust online, social media, email and bulletin board. With so many media which are used in the delivery of lecturers schedule it is expected that lecturers, students and laboratory staff can obtain schedule information properly. However, this also frequently causes problems in learning activities like misplaced of room, time, class, and so on. This usually occurs because the schedule in one of the communication media about lecture schedule is not updated when there is a change of schedule, so there are differences in the schedule information among lectures, students and laboratory staff. To overcome these problems, it needs a service center of lecture schedules information to facilitate lecturers, students and laboratory staff in obtaining the latest lecture schedules information. Related to this, in this study we propose a design of email auto-reply application that will be the service center of lecturer schedules information. In this study, the research method is the method of object-oriented approach and the method of prototype system development. In building email autoreply application, we are using the Java programming language with MySQL database. With the applications, it is expected that lecturers, students and laboratory staff can obtain the latest lecture schedule easily and from the same source, so different lecture schedules among lectures, students and laboratory staff do not happen again.
Penjadwalan kuliah merupakan proses yang sangat kompleks, karena harus mengatur beberapa komponen seperti dosen, matakuliah, kelas, ruang dan waktu dengan memperhatikan sejumlah batasan dan syarat (constraint) tertentu. Dalam proses pembuatan jadwal kuliah ini setiap perguruan tinggi masing masing berbeda syarat dan batasan. Hal ini lah yang menyebabkan banyak dilakukan penelitian terkait optimasi penjadwalan kuliah. Perlunya optimasi penjadwalan kuliah dirasakan juga oleh program studi manajemen yang merupakan salah satu program studi di Universitas Komputer Indonesia dengan jumlah mahasiswa yang banyak. Dalam proses penjadwalan kuliah masih dilakukan secara konvensional sehingga sering terjadi bentrok jadwal dan prosesnya membutuhkan waktu yang lama. Dalam penggambaran sistem ini menggunakan metode pendekatan berorientasi objek dengan alat bantu pemodelan UML (Unified Modeling Language) dan menggunakan metode pengembangan sistem model prototipe sebagai acuan tahapan penelitian. Penelitian ini merupakan tahap awal dalam membangun sistem informasi penjadwalan kuliah. Hasil penelitian ini berupa model penerapan algoritma Ant Colony Optimization (ACO) untuk optimasi sistem informasi penjadwalan kuliah.
scite is a Brooklyn-based organization that helps researchers better discover and understand research articles through Smart Citations–citations that display the context of the citation and describe whether the article provides supporting or contrasting evidence. scite is used by students and researchers from around the world and is funded in part by the National Science Foundation and the National Institute on Drug Abuse of the National Institutes of Health.
customersupport@researchsolutions.com
10624 S. Eastern Ave., Ste. A-614
Henderson, NV 89052, USA
This site is protected by reCAPTCHA and the Google Privacy Policy and Terms of Service apply.
Copyright © 2024 scite LLC. All rights reserved.
Made with 💙 for researchers
Part of the Research Solutions Family.